Why Growth Accelerates After $100K
Three factors multiply:
- Compound interest: $100K at 12% = $12K/year in interest alone
- Higher contributions: Higher salary = more to invest
- Experience: You make fewer mistakes and better choices
Math doesn't lie:
- $0 to $100K: 4 years (savings + 8% return)
- $100K to $200K: 2.5 years (same contribution + 12% return)
- $200K to $400K: 2 years (momentum!)

Keys to Doubling
1. Increase the Contribution
Luciana went from $1,800 to $2,500/month. Every salary raise, 70% went to investments.
2. Improve Return
From 8% (conservative) to 12% (balanced). She studied, took calculated risks, and won.
3. Reinvest Everything
Dividends, interest, bonuses. Everything stayed working.
4. Tax Optimization
Used tax-exempt investments and tax-loss harvesting.
Dangers of This Phase
- ⚠️ Overconfidence: Thinking you know everything
- ⚠️ Excessive leverage: Borrowing to invest
- ⚠️ Concentration: Putting everything in one asset
- ⚠️ Lifestyle inflation: Spending more because you have more
